An open-source liquor delivery app is a software platform for ordering and delivering alcoholic beverages whose source code is publicly available. Developers can inspect, modify, or customize the app to add features, adapt it to local regulations, or integrate it with other systems, often without paying licensing fees.

Here is a process for placing an order in an open-source liquor delivery app. Install or open the app – either a hosted version or your locally deployed instance. Create an account – sign up with your details and verify your age. Browse the catalog – select beers, wines, spirits, or other alcoholic beverages. Add items to your cart – choose quantity and any special instructions. Checkout – provide delivery address, select a payment method, and confirm age verification. Place the order – submit and receive confirmation with estimated delivery time. Track your order – monitor status until it is delivered to your door.
